Output dcfaffb3dbe1e49c541fbb3d02f46e3e49a0c4b23644fa929bb2a9efdc8571e6:1

value
2689743
script pubkey
OP_0 OP_PUSHBYTES_20 c70f33f5c9f533a4bf9df683af3339683e61d990
address
bc1qcu8n8awf75e6f0ua76p67veedqlxrkvsq4vlwx
transaction
dcfaffb3dbe1e49c541fbb3d02f46e3e49a0c4b23644fa929bb2a9efdc8571e6
confirmations
144345
spent
true